The Quality Assurance Analyst is responsible for developing, maintaining, and execution of 2nd line QA over a variety of 1st line testing functions including but not limited to Control, Issue Management, Change Management, Call Monitoring, Compliance QC, Default QC and Special Assessments. This may include the development of test scripts, queries, audits, and questionnaires all with the intent of validating 1st line QC effectiveness and accuracy.

Responsibilities:

  • Creates and revises test questions, queries, and procedures for ongoing structured Default QC testing of the team's testing schedule
  • Review of various QC Sampling methodologies and execution
  • Review of various QC Policy and Procedures for accuracy and effectiveness
  • Executes control testing over 1st line control testing execution
  • Executes testing over Issue Management activities post closure
  • Executes testing over Change Management activities post closure
  • Executes testing over Compliance loan level testing for purpose of validating test results, sample selections, reporting accuracy, completeness of testing
  • Executes validation of QC results over call monitoring, e-mail, task, and chat.
  • Development of exception based testing queries with a focus, but not a limitation, on fee testing.
  • Executes various administration controls
  • Assist in development and submission of identified findings into Issue Management intake
  • Assists the department managers in creating and providing daily reporting on testing activities to the Quality Assurance team
  • Troubleshoots and resolves testing system of record
  • Generate and provide reporting of testing results (including trending of results) for Management review/approval
  • Ensures that the company and lines of business are kept up to date with executed QA results
  • Participates in training to effectuate subject matter expertise on all applicable requirements and business procedures
  • Schedules testing of assigned workload to ensure completeness of monthly testing schedule
  • Adheres to all reporting requirements and oversees the production of periodic reports when required
  • Participates in systems, applications, and procedures training in order to ensure all staff have appropriate tools for successful completion of job
  • Stays abreast of policy and regulatory changes to maintain subject matter expertise
  • Participates in risk- and control-related special projects as assigned by Leadership
  • Assists department manager in developing changes in process
  • Appropriately assess risk when business decisions are made, include but not limited to compliance and operational risk. Demonstrate consideration for Cenlar's reputation as well as our clients, by driving compliance with applicable laws, rules and regulations, adhering to Policy, applying sound ethical judgment regarding personal behavior, conduct and business practices, and escalating, managing and reporting control issues, as well as effectively supervise the activity of others and create accountability with those who fail to maintain these standards
    Other duties and projects as assigned
Qualifications:
  • Bachelor's degree or equivalent experience
  • 5 years of quality assurance/control, mortgage banking, auditing, or other relevant experience
  • Knowledge of sound risk management practices for mortgage servicing functions and demonstrated understanding of risk management and internal control principles
  • Ability to analyze and credibly assess the effectiveness of risk management and internal controls, as well as the operational and financial impact of findings and control issues
  • Ability to recognize and understand how to assess process risks and controls
  • Ability to work effectively across the organization to ensure that controls are effectively implemented and monitored
  • Ability to understand how to develop testing based on applicable mortgage loan servicing requirements and procedures
  • Proficient in Microsoft Office suite, particularly Word, Excel, PowerPoint, and SharePoint
  • Knowledge of databases preferred, with ability to write and understand SQL
  • Excellent interpersonal and communication skills, written and verbal
  • Ability to work independently as a highly motivated team player and self-starter
